Churg-Strauss syndrome presenting as myositis following unaccustomed exercise
Masashi Uehara1, Takao Hashimoto, Etsuko Sasahara
1Department of Neurology, Aizawa Hospital, 2-5-1 Honjo, Matsumoto 390-8510, Japan.
Abstract:
A 68-year-old woman with a 4 year history of bronchial asthma developed marked myalgia in the extremities following exercise to which she was unaccustomed. Examination on admission, 11 days after onset, revealed myalgia, muscular weakness and cutaneous hemorrhagic bullae. Blood tests revealed eosinophilia (9160/mm(3)) and elevation of creatinine kinase and C-reactive protein. Muscle biopsy in the quadriceps femoris showed small vessel vasculitis and eosinophilic infiltration. Skin biopsy revealed leukocytoclastic vasculitis with neutrophilic and eosinophilic infiltration and fibrinoid necrosis. We diagnosed her as having Churg-Strauss syndrome (CSS). Corticosteroid treatment relieved her symptoms and resulted in normalization of the laboratory test results. Myositis is rare as an initial manifestation of CSS. The previous studies on immunological changes after eccentric exercise suggest that unaccustomed exercise could induce an increase in the serum level of interleukin-6 and trigger the onset of CSS.
